
Zahara Malik joins GCF as Curator and Head of Partnerships
Dubai, United Arab Emirates, 22 February 2023: The Global Citizen Forum, a social action platform dedicated to improving the state of global citizenship worldwide, is pleased to announce that Zahara Malik – a passionate philanthropist and one of the most influential women entrepreneurs in the Middle East – has joined the organization as the new Curator and Head of Partnerships.
Zahara Malik is a seasoned professional with a wealth of experience in the financial services industry, and a particular focus on impact investing, sustainable development, and corporate social responsibility. As the Curator and Head of Partnerships, she will work to nurture and strengthen strategic collaborations that advance the Forum’s mission of promoting freedom, representation, equality, responsibility, sustainability, and impact.

At the heart of the Global Citizen Forum’s work are its five adaptive pillars of governance, technology, mobility, sustainability, and culture. These pillars represent the fundamental building blocks of global citizenship, and the Forum uses them as a channel for dialogue and action to achieve traceable, transparent, and measurable impact. On December 6-7, 2023, the Global Citizen Forum will unveil the second chapter of The Butterfly Effect trilogy – the flagship Annual Summit held under the patronage of His Highness Sheikh Saud Bin Saqr Al Qasimi, UAE Supreme Council Member and Ruler of Ras Al Khaimah, and in partnership with Ras Al Khaimah Tourism Development Authority (RAKTDA). Last year, the first chapter of the trilogy saw a glamorous lineup of celebrity speakers, change makers, and global visionaries, including Ricky Martin, Wyclef Jean, Vishen Lakhiani, Karen Wazen, and many more. Under the theme of ‘Human Metamorphosis,’ the event encouraged the global community to embark on a journey of self-growth to collaboratively address world issues through the prism of global citizenship.
